Data centers account for a significant portion of global greenhouse gas emissions, contributing to climate change.

To address this challenge, the concept of carbon-neutral data centers has emerged as a potential solution. A carbon-neutral data center is one that uses renewable energy sources, such as solar or wind power, to power its operations, and offsets any remaining carbon emissions using carbon credits or other mechanisms.

Achieving carbon neutrality in data centers requires a multi-pronged approach that involves energy-efficient design, adoption of renewable energy sources, and effective carbon management strategies. Some of the steps that can be taken to create carbon-neutral data centers include:

  • Energy-efficient design: The design of a data center can have a significant impact on its energy consumption. Optimizing the design for energy efficiency, such as using efficient cooling systems and reducing unnecessary energy consumption, can reduce overall energy use.
  • Use of renewable energy sources: The use of renewable energy sources such as solar, wind, or hydro power can significantly reduce the carbon footprint of a data center.
  • Carbon offsetting: Carbon offsetting involves investing in projects that reduce carbon emissions to offset the carbon emissions generated by the data center.
  • PUE optimization: PUE (Power Usage Effectiveness) is a metric used to measure the efficiency of a data center in using energy. Improving the PUE of a data center can help reduce energy consumption and associated carbon emissions.
  • Green IT: Using energy-efficient IT equipment and adopting sustainable practices in IT operations, such as virtualization and cloud computing, can help reduce the energy consumption of a data center.

Hyperscale data centers are large-scale computing infrastructures designed to handle vast amounts of data and provide cloud-based services. These data centers are characterized by their ability to scale up or down quickly to accommodate the ever-increasing demand for data processing and storage. Hyperscale data centers are used by a wide range of organizations, from small startups to large enterprises, to host their applications and data. They are also used by cloud service providers, such as Amazon Web Services, Microsoft Azure, and Google Cloud Platform, to deliver cloud-based services to their customers.
